Title: Chanchal Gupta: Innovator in Power Conversion Technologies

Introduction

Chanchal Gupta is a notable inventor based in Chandler, AZ (US), recognized for his contributions to power conversion technologies. With a total of 6 patents to his name, Gupta has made significant advancements in the field, particularly in methods that enhance the efficiency and functionality of power converters.

Latest Patents

Gupta's latest patents include innovative techniques such as "Pulse frequency modulation regulation and exit scheme using single comparator for power converter." This method involves monitoring the output voltage of a power converter in low-power mode and utilizing a single comparator to manage the transition between magnetization and demagnetization phases. Another significant patent is "Average inductor charging current measurement in a switched-mode power supply using switched-capacitor charge sharing." This technique allows for accurate measurement of average inductor charging current without incurring measurement delays, using a pair of capacitors to sample output voltage effectively.

Career Highlights

Throughout his career, Chanchal Gupta has worked with prominent companies such as Cirrus Logic Inc. and Dialog Semiconductor (UK) Limited. His experience in these organizations has contributed to his expertise in power electronics and circuit design.
